c语言数据库建立和访问是什么

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    C语言数据库建立和访问是指使用C语言编程语言来创建和操作数据库的过程。数据库是用于存储和管理大量数据的集合,而C语言是一种通用的编程语言,具有灵活性和高效性,非常适合用于开发数据库应用程序。

    在C语言中,可以使用各种方法和库来建立和访问数据库。以下是关于C语言数据库建立和访问的一些重要概念和技术:

    1. 数据库管理系统(Database Management System,简称DBMS):DBMS是一种软件系统,用于创建和管理数据库。在C语言中,可以使用各种DBMS,如MySQL、SQLite和Oracle等。

    2. 连接数据库:在C语言中,可以使用数据库连接库来连接数据库。这些库提供了函数和方法来建立与数据库的连接,并提供了执行SQL查询和操作数据库的功能。

    3. SQL查询语言:SQL(Structured Query Language)是一种用于在关系型数据库中执行查询和操作的标准语言。在C语言中,可以使用SQL查询语句来从数据库中检索数据、插入数据、更新数据和删除数据。

    4. 数据库操作函数:C语言提供了一些库函数来执行数据库操作。例如,可以使用函数来执行SQL查询、获取查询结果、插入数据、更新数据和删除数据等操作。

    5. 数据库连接池:在高并发环境下,频繁地打开和关闭数据库连接会导致性能问题。为了解决这个问题,可以使用数据库连接池技术。连接池可以预先创建一定数量的数据库连接并维护连接的复用,从而提高系统的性能和响应速度。

    总之,C语言数据库建立和访问涉及使用C语言编程语言来连接数据库、执行SQL查询、操作数据库等操作。理解这些概念和技术将有助于开发人员在C语言中有效地创建和访问数据库。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    C语言是一种常用的编程语言,用于开发各种应用程序。数据库是用来存储和管理数据的系统。在C语言中,可以使用数据库来建立和访问数据。

    建立数据库
    在C语言中,可以使用第三方库来建立和管理数据库。其中最常用的库是SQLite。SQLite是一个轻量级的数据库引擎,可以嵌入到应用程序中,不需要独立的数据库服务器。

    要建立数据库,首先需要创建一个数据库文件。在C语言中,可以使用SQLite库的API函数来创建数据库文件。例如,可以使用sqlite3_open函数来创建一个新的数据库文件。创建数据库后,可以使用SQL语句来创建表格和定义表格的结构。

    访问数据库
    一旦数据库建立完成,就可以使用C语言来访问数据库并操作数据。在C语言中,可以使用SQLite库的API函数来执行SQL查询和更新操作。

    要访问数据库,首先需要打开数据库文件。可以使用sqlite3_open函数来打开一个已经存在的数据库文件。打开数据库后,可以使用sqlite3_exec函数来执行SQL语句。例如,可以使用SELECT语句来查询数据,或者使用INSERT、UPDATE和DELETE语句来更新数据。

    在执行SQL语句后,可以使用sqlite3_step函数来获取执行结果。例如,可以使用sqlite3_column_text函数来获取查询结果中的文本数据,或者使用sqlite3_column_int函数来获取查询结果中的整数数据。

    除了执行SQL语句,还可以使用SQLite库的其他函数来管理数据库连接,处理事务和处理错误。例如,可以使用sqlite3_close函数来关闭数据库连接,使用sqlite3_exec函数来执行事务,使用sqlite3_errmsg函数来获取错误信息。

    总结
    通过使用C语言和SQLite库,可以轻松地建立和访问数据库。首先需要创建数据库文件并定义表格结构,然后可以使用SQL语句来查询和更新数据。在操作数据库时,可以使用SQLite库的API函数来执行SQL语句,获取执行结果,并处理连接、事务和错误。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    C语言是一种广泛使用的编程语言,它提供了一系列库和函数,可以用于创建和访问数据库。在C语言中,数据库的建立和访问通常涉及以下几个方面的内容:数据库的创建、表的创建、数据的插入和查询。

    一、数据库的创建

    1. 引入头文件:首先,需要引入相应的头文件,以便使用数据库相关的函数和数据结构。常用的头文件包括<mysql.h>和<sqlite3.h>。

    2. 建立数据库连接:使用相应的函数建立与数据库的连接。例如,在MySQL中,可以使用mysql_init()函数初始化一个MYSQL对象,并使用mysql_real_connect()函数来建立与数据库的连接。

    3. 创建数据库:使用SQL语句来创建数据库。在MySQL中,可以使用mysql_query()函数执行CREATE DATABASE语句来创建数据库。

    二、表的创建

    1. 使用SQL语句创建表:使用CREATE TABLE语句创建表。在SQL语句中,可以指定表的名称、列的名称和数据类型等信息。例如,CREATE TABLE语句可以包含CREATE TABLE table_name (column1 datatype, column2 datatype, …);

    2. 执行SQL语句:使用相应的函数执行SQL语句。在MySQL中,可以使用mysql_query()函数执行CREATE TABLE语句。

    三、数据的插入

    1. 使用INSERT语句插入数据:使用INSERT INTO语句插入数据。在SQL语句中,可以指定要插入数据的表名称和要插入的数据。例如,INSERT INTO table_name (column1, column2, …) VALUES (value1, value2, …);

    2. 执行SQL语句:使用相应的函数执行SQL语句。在MySQL中,可以使用mysql_query()函数执行INSERT INTO语句。

    四、数据的查询

    1. 使用SELECT语句查询数据:使用SELECT语句查询数据。在SQL语句中,可以指定要查询的表名称、要查询的列和查询条件等信息。例如,SELECT column1, column2, … FROM table_name WHERE condition;

    2. 执行SQL语句:使用相应的函数执行SQL语句。在MySQL中,可以使用mysql_query()函数执行SELECT语句。

    以上是C语言中建立和访问数据库的一般步骤。需要注意的是,具体的步骤和函数可能会因使用的数据库类型而有所不同。在实际应用中,还需要考虑数据的更新、删除等操作,并且还需要处理异常情况和关闭数据库连接等操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部